Our Experience with Advantage II for Large Cats
Advantage II large Cat has been a game-changer for flea control on my adult cat, which weighs over 9 lbs. This vet-recommended treatment delivers total protection by killing adult fleas, larvae, and eggs within 12 hours of submission. It works for a full 30 days, effectively breaking the flea life cycle without my cat having to endure painful bites. The spot-on formula is incredibly easy to apply—just a quick squeeze on the back of the neck, and it’s done in seconds. I love that it’s fragrance-free and becomes waterproof after 24 hours, making it perfect for active pets.
No prescription needed and no hard-to-swallow pills are huge bonuses, especially for cats that dislike medications. The subscription option ensures I never miss a monthly treatment, providing peace of mind. While my cat hasn’t experienced any side effects, it’s always good to consult with a vet first, as indicated on the label.
